A great deal can be found out concerning what is happening in the combustion procedure by properly reviewing each spark plug. Reviewing ignition system can additionally give you a very early sign of an issue that might be simply beginning.


A black or ashy soot texture on the insulator indicates overly rich air/fuel proportions (AFRs), while really light tan or white, blistered insulators may indicate an AFR that is also lean - https://sandbox.zenodo.org/records/105425. Damp connects or oil on the plug could suggest a piston ring problem. Melted or missing electrodes, in addition to harmed or destroyed insulators, are obvious indicators that something has gone seriously incorrect with the engine

To make use of a leak-down tester, you will require a continuous supply of compressed air and a leak-down scale to execute this test on your own. Remove the ignition system and revolve the engine until the piston in the cylinder being evaluated goes to top dead center (TDC), ensuring both intake and exhaust valves are shut.


The Facts About Ldr Engines And Gearboxes Pretoria Uncovered




Use the compressed air and regulate the knob to get a steady analysis from both gauge encounters. Making use of the very same quantity of air pressure on all cyndrical tubes, and pay attention thoroughly for noises of escaping air. If you listen to or really feel air escaping at the oil filler cap, you are shedding compression via the rings or a scuffed cyndrical tube bore.


If air is heard near the throttle body/intake manifold, all indications point towards the consumption valves. If air is leaving though the radiator hose, there's a good possibility the engine has a blown head gasket.
